Default Bing is a tough nut to crack! What's the secret of getting ranked in Bing?

So, getting love from the big G isn't so tough. I have a nice little system down for getting indexed and ranked pretty well.

Bing, on the other hand, is so new and I don't have any clue as to "what's under the hood"

I had a site that was in top 10 of Google. It was in top 10 of Bing too. The site is now at #3 in Google for its main keyword. Now, it's nowhere to be found on Bing.

What the heck?

Not that this is the most important thing in the world, considering Big Daddy G gets most of the searches, but Bing has me perplexed. Can anyone clue me on how to get indexed and ranked in Bing? Is it a completely different strategy than what you would use for Big Daddy G?

Quote:
Originally Posted by mikeong88 View Post

And here is the secret to ranking high in Bing ! Dont build backlinks and have a good ranking in Google

They drop webpages that have a lot of backlinks and are highly ranked in Google...I have verified with a lot of my industry keywords.

They have preferences over certain websites as well.
This actually makes sense, at least in my limited experience with it. The site that got up to #3 in Big Daddy G, has 85 incoming links. As the links started to come in, that's when it dropped out of Grand Master Bing.

Edit:

I've always found Yahoo to be kind of quirky too. I always treated it like a bratty kid sister. Acknowledged it was there, but didn't go overboard to try and bend over backwards for it. Funny enough, usually after Big Daddy G gave me the love, Yahoo would follow. This was also usually the case in MSN's search engine too.

I figured maybe, just maybe, Bing would do the same. It just doesn't seem so, because like I said, my ranking was there, then it was gone. I know Google does a dance once in a while too, but this was so blatant that I was kicked out and probably will stay kicked out.
